How to Price a Mahogany, AB Listing in July 2026
Mahogany, ABI would start with the property type, not the broad neighborhood average. In Mahogany, the gap between detached homes, row homes, and apartments is large enough to change how buyers react, how long attention lasts, and how quickly a cleanly priced listing can gather momentum.
In the latest period, total residential sales were 50 against 86 new listings, with inventory at 169 homes and months of supply at 3.38. Detached homes posted 27 sales and 3.19 months of supply, while apartments had 10 sales and 5.00 months of supply.
That spread tells me a one-price-fits-all approach is too risky. A detached or semi-detached home can still draw strong attention when it is positioned well, but an apartment listing needs tighter alignment because buyers have more homes to compare.
I would price from the most recent closings in the same segment, get the property ready before photos are taken, and watch the first week of showing activity closely. If activity is soft, I would adjust early instead of waiting for the market to rescue the number.
